Output 26e8700069fdd2c6b2038e5bdf7d4eafe827c2a90ed87f5b7f5ac55a38d00638:23

value
31649
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c73609b4b1402af32a1ffae3a1502dd97718061 OP_EQUALVERIFY OP_CHECKSIG
address
17yEa95aG4JkdZeH6C4q15jRNgfYshpHGU
transaction
26e8700069fdd2c6b2038e5bdf7d4eafe827c2a90ed87f5b7f5ac55a38d00638